Testing may include videonystagmography ... Web3 Feb 2024 · A pinguecula is a yellow bump on the white part of the eye (sclera). It’s a common, noncancerous growth made of fat, protein, or calcium. A pinguecula grows on the conjunctiva, the clear membrane covering the white part of the eye. A pinguecula usually forms on the side of the eye closest to the nose. WebAnatomy of the Human Body. 1918. 1c. 1. The Tunics of the Eye. From without inward the three tunics are: (1) A fibrous tunic, (Fig. 869) consisting of the sclera behind and the cornea in front; (2) a vascular pigmented tunic, comprising, from behind forward, the choroid, ciliary body, and iris; and (3) a nervous tunic, the retina. 1 The Fibrous ...
